Полезные ссылки. Python и Maya

Создание Docable Ui в Maya
https://forums.cgsociety.org/t/pyside-with-ui-file-make-dockable/1743282/2

https://knowledge.autodesk.com/search-result/caas/CloudHelp/cloudhelp/2016/ENU/Maya-SDK/files/GUID-66ADA1FF-3E0F-469C-84C7-74CEB36D42EC-htm.html

https://forums.autodesk.com/t5/maya-programming/examples-of-workspace-control-in-python/td-p/6931336


http://zetcode.com/gui/pysidetutorial/firstprograms/

Python. Custom UI in 3ds Max

Тут все проще чем в Maya. Причем работало и без import pysideuic

import pysideuic
from PySide import QtCore, QtGui

fname = "scripts/python/example.ui"

formt, btype = MaxPlus.LoadUiType(fname)
class TestWidget(btype, formt):
def __init__(self, parent=None):
btype.__init__(self)
formt.__init__(self)
self.setupUi(self)

form = TestWidget()
form.show()

Ссылки:

https://help.autodesk.com/view/3DSMAX/2017/ENU/?guid=__developer_using_pyside_html
https://help.autodesk.com/view/3DSMAX/2017/ENU/?guid=__py_ref_demo_py_side_loader_8py_example_html
http://help.autodesk.com/view/3DSMAX/2017/ENU/?guid=__py_ref_namespace_max_plus_extend_html
http://help.autodesk.com/view/3DSMAX/2017/ENU/?guid=__developer_what_s_new_in_3ds_max_python_api_what_s_new_in_the_3ds_max_2017_p_html

Run py-file from Maya

Понадобилось запустить Python-скрипт из Maya. Простая вроде вещь, но инфу нашел не сразу. Для чего? Удобно сделать ярлык на файлик который постоянно редактируется и просто запускать его создав кнопку на шельфе.

Вот такая команда.

python("execfile('C:/qt/polygon_tools.py')")

Создать на новом таб MEL выделить и перетащить на Shelf (с зажатой средней кнопкой).

Очень просто все.